Output d38b70e73145937c1bfa0dcd7315c207036fc4e7315d30412f6da1a8cce8c88a:10

value
25577262
script pubkey
OP_0 OP_PUSHBYTES_32 2437343cfd189271f2f0e764b035518ee57b7140d8983fff84cb23d8412b6109
address
bc1qysmng08arzf8ruhsuajtqd233mjhku2qmzvrlluyev3assftvyyshfle6c
transaction
d38b70e73145937c1bfa0dcd7315c207036fc4e7315d30412f6da1a8cce8c88a
spent
true